补充资料:无精子症相关区域


无精子症相关区域


与男性不孕有关,是Y染色体上无精子症相关区域的染色体畸变及微缺失所致。可见远端常染色体缺失。有人认为在男性不孕症发生中,似乎是一个独立的致病因素。
